Impartial Hearing Officer Motion

Mrs. James Murad moved and Mrs. DeForest seconded the motion to accept the following Impartial Hearing Officer Resolution for the 2023-2024 school year:

Resolved that in order to meet the Jamesville-DeWitt Board of Education responsibility to establish and maintain the school district list of impartial hearing officers, the Jamesville-DeWitt Central School District will use the district specific list as maintained by the New York State Education Department’s Impartial Hearing Reporting System (IHRS).

Motion carried (9-0-0).

Bondings

Mr. Baxter moved and Ms. McKenney seconded the motion to accept the following bonding for the 2023-2024 school year:

Position and Minimum:

District Clerk: $400,000.00
District Treasurer: $1,000,000.00
District Tax Collector: $1,000,000.00
Central Treasurer, extra classroom: $100,000.00
Internal Claims Auditor: $400,000.00
All persons and positions required by law or regulation to be bonded: $100,000.00

Motion carried (9-0-0).
